In this preliminary theoretical report, we problematize the language used in mathematical problems – in particular, with respect to the objectives and the directives of problems. We use this to conceptualize a set of eight problem types, described in three clusters, that run across mathematical domains. This paper explores the motivation for such work, as well as a rationale for why existing problem classifications in mathematics do not accomplish our intended aims; we identify potential applications of the framework, as well as challenges, for discussion.
